Ticket GIV-482: The donation-receipt mailer in Heartledger now batches PDFs before dispatch, which changes the retry semantics reviewers flagged last sprint. The template renderer also switched to the Quillforge engine, so diff the output snapshots carefully. All tests pass on staging, but a sign-off is required before the Friday send window for the Larkmont Foundation campaign. The name of the engineer responsible for final approval appears below.

named custodian: Zorael Sordor

Subject: Survey instrument crate — Friday collection

Hello dispatch,

This confirms arrangements for the crate of survey instruments bound for the Tarnwick field office. Our driver coordinator, Pell, has scheduled collection for Friday between 10:00 and 11:00. The crate from Halden Geomatics is heavy and must travel strapped upright; please have the tail-lift bay clear. The contents are insured, so no substitutions on the vehicle without sign-off. When the driver arrives, the hand-over must follow the confidential instruction given below.

courier memo of yajef-bajep: the frawyn jordor courier leaves the norwyn ledger at gate 2781 under passcode 330769

## Runbook: Courierbright driver-assignment heuristic

Before promoting a release, verify the assignment heuristic against the replay suite from last quarter's peak week. The scorer weighs proximity, shift remaining, and vehicle capacity; any change to these weights requires sign-off from the dispatch team in Norvale. If assignment latency exceeds 400ms at p95, roll back immediately rather than tuning live. The heuristic reads its weights from the block below.

config for tafof-kagag:
CASDOR_PIN=0539
CASDOR_METRICS_HOST=metrics.casdor.qirvansys.corp
CASDOR_LOG_LEVEL=error
CASDOR_TENANT=kelael